Vincent M. Gullotti, age 89, beloved husband of the late Marcella Smith Gullotti and a resident of Wilton Meadows, passed away on January 17, 2016 with his family at his side.  Vincent was born on November 9th, 1926 in the Bronx, New York, the son of Michael Gullotti and Elena Visalli. After moving from the Bronx at a young age, Vincent enjoyed his childhood growing up on his family's apple farm in Highland, New York. Vincent and his older sister, Katina, were raised by their loving parents and were constantly surrounded by the beauty of nature and laughter. After graduating high school, Mr. Gullotti enlisted in the United States Army Air Force during WWII.  Mr. Gullotti earned his Bachelor of Mechanical Engineering Degree, then went on to receive a Degree of Master of Science in Industrial Management from Polytechnic Institute of Brooklyn. Some years after college, Vincent Gullotti met his spouse and soul mate Marcella Gullotti, deceased, and married in the summer of 1961. Vincent had a career with AIL/Eaton Corporation of New York for over thirty years as a dedicated employee.  Vincent never failed to show his family the meaning of hard work and determination. Vincent and his wife, the loving parents of their three children, raised their family in East Northport, where Vincent loved coaching team sports for his children and taking day trips to the beach. As a native New Yorker he was a spirited and charismatic Yankee fan with a passionate love for the game. If there is one thing that his family knows is for sure, it is that the New York Yankee's  just gained themselves a new angel in the outfield. Surviving Mr. Gullotti are his children, Gregory Gullotti, Barbara Daversa and Vicky Gullotti, his beloved grandchildren, Nicole, Megan, Benjamin, Justine and Gabrielle, and his older sister Katina Chapski and nephew Michael Chapski. Vincent's love for life and perpetual kindness will be remembered and celebrated by his remaining family and friends.
